They all do it...you need to give it a bit of gas hold it a tad under 2k for a few seconds and then let it idle down..mine does it, my buds 05 and my other friends 05 too. The PC will smooth that out, the surge in the rpm's also and they say to kick the idle down a bit from factory..I'd do a BMC street air filter, PC...and -1 +2 gearing and it will be a Diff bike..
PC is easy to do also plug and play....4 injectors pwr ground....done

Does it have the TPS wire you have to tap into like the 600's? We put one in my buddys bike and it was a pain in the ass, i hate those splice connectors. I had the my 750 +2 in the rear and it was way better than stock, im just worried doing it to a 1k would be bad news...![]()
05 Gsxr 1k Black/Silver, Yosh pipe, 8k HIDs, a very big grin
Yea, it taps or piggy backs the TPS wire and isn't a big deal at all. The gearing is a must...because the stock gearing gives it some lag in the higher gears kinda is a pig in a roll on...gear it -1 in the front and then hold off, do +2 in the after if you need a bit more.. but run a good quality steel front...they do have a lot of HP so......and don't do a chain just throw it on there. I went +3 in the rear and love it.....
